The Agilent/Keysight E4446A is a high-performance spectrum analyzer for RF, microwave, and millimeter-wave signal analysis up to 44 GHz. Built for aerospace, defense, telecommunications, and research environments, it delivers signal characterization across a wide frequency span with precise amplitude accuracy, low noise floor, and excellent phase noise performance.
– Technical Specifications
Frequency Coverage
• 3 Hz to 44 GHz (DC coupled)
• Up to 325 GHz with external mixers
Frequency Reference & Accuracy
• Aging rate: ±1 × 10⁻⁸/year (typically ±1 × 10⁻⁷/year)
• Temperature stability: ±1 × 10⁻⁸ (20–30 °C), ±5 × 10⁻⁸ (0–55 °C)
• Initial calibration accuracy: ±7 × 10⁻⁸
• Marker frequency counter accuracy: ±(marker frequency × frequency reference accuracy + 0.100 Hz)
• Delta counter accuracy: ±(delta frequency × frequency reference accuracy + 0.141 Hz)
• Counter resolution: 0.001 Hz
Resolution Bandwidth (RBW)
• Range: 1 Hz to 3 MHz (10% steps), plus 4, 5, 6, 8 MHz
• Bandwidth accuracy: ±0.5% to ±1.5% depending on frequency range
Video Bandwidth (VBW)
• Range: 1 Hz to 3 MHz (10% steps), plus 4, 5, 6, 8 MHz and wide open
• Accuracy: ±6% nominal
Frequency Span
• 0 Hz (zero span) to maximum frequency
• Resolution: 2 Hz
• Accuracy: ±[0.2% × span + span/(sweep points – 1)]
Sweep Configuration
• Sweep points: 101 to 8192
• Gated sweep gate length: 10 µs to 500 ms
• Gated sweep delay range: 0 to 500 ms
• Gate delay jitter: 33.3 ns p-p nominal
• Gated FFT delay range: –150 to +500 ms with 100 ns resolution
Amplitude Performance
• Displayed average noise level (DANL): typically –154 dBm/Hz
– Key Features
• Swept and FFT analysis modes with independent span and RBW control
• Gated measurement capability for time-domain signal isolation
• Precise marker frequency counter with 0.001 Hz resolution
• Ultra-low noise floor and stable frequency reference for sensitive applications
– Typical Applications
• RF/microwave component characterization and troubleshooting
• Aerospace and defense signal analysis
• Telecommunications system validation
• Research and development testing
– Compatibility & Integration
External mixer support extends analysis capability to 325 GHz.
